For more than twenty years, SBMTV volunteers have been dedicated to preserving and maintaining the Santa Barbara area trails. Their efforts ensure sustainable trail use, provide education for outdoor enthusiasts, and promote responsible stewardship of these beautiful natural spaces.

Anyone can become part of this thriving trail community. Join the monthly Second Sunday trail work events, participate in Sunday trail rides, or take part in cooperative initiatives like State Trails Day.
